Oracle 将表中多条数据同一字段拼成一列显示
2017-08-21 13:41
337 查看
在日常开发中,经常遇到查询子表数据,特别是在统计报表的时候,可能只显示子表某一个字段的信息,就会使用到将子表多条数据的同一个字段的值拼接成一个字段。
方法如下:
例如:查询用户表,需要用户姓名进行拼接
需要拼接的数据展示:
拼接字段SQL:
select ListAgg(EmpName,',') within GROUP (order by EmpName) as EmpName from j_employee
查询结果:
关键词:ListAgg
方法如下:
例如:查询用户表,需要用户姓名进行拼接
需要拼接的数据展示:
拼接字段SQL:
select ListAgg(EmpName,',') within GROUP (order by EmpName) as EmpName from j_employee
查询结果:
关键词:ListAgg
相关文章推荐
- Oracle一列的多行数据拼成一行显示字符
- Oracle一列的多行数据拼成一行显示字符
- (转)Oracle一列的多行数据拼成一行显示字符
- (转)Oracle一列的多行数据拼成一行显示字符
- Oracle一列的多行数据拼成一行显示字符
- Oracle主表列表上显示从表字段拼成的字符串
- ORACLE:一列的多行数据拼成字符串
- oracle 实现不同字段显示成一行数据
- Oracle 中多个字段显示成一列
- (转载)SQL 2005 当我们想将某个字段相同的几行数据合并为一列显示的时候 合并列值
- ORACLE中将一列已有数据的字段类型进行改变的解决方案
- SQL 2005 当我们想将某个字段相同的几行数据合并为一列显示的时候 合并列值
- oracle更改字段,表名和复制一列的数据
- SQL 2005 当我们想将某个字段相同的几行数据合并为一列显示的时候 合并列值
- ORACLE:一列的多行数据拼成字符串
- (转载)SQL 2005 当我们想将某个字段相同的几行数据合并为一列显示的时候 合并列值
- Oracle中使用游标转换数据表中指定字段内容格式(拼音转数字)
- 对页面数据进行按某一字段排序显示
- Java 处理Oracle数据对于小于1的小数,小数点前面的0是不显示的。
- 不经过临时文件,直接从BLOB字段,下载数据显示图片!